Tip 3: Efficient Packaging Techniques for Frozen Food Shipping
Efficient packaging techniques can be vital to optimizing the frozen food shipping process. It’s not merely about speed; it’s about minimizing waste and labor costs while ensuring your products are well-protected.
One effective approach to enhancing speed and efficiency is through automation. This entails automating processes like bagging, case packing, and palletizing. By embracing automation, organizations can not only improve their efficiency and speed, but also enhance their cost-effectiveness. Moreover, highly automated systems often require fewer labor resources.
Bulk packaging to ship frozen food emerges as another valuable technique for reducing business waste and optimizing space. Not only is this practice more sustainable and environmentally responsible, but it’s remarkably more efficient, requiring less space and fewer packaging materials.
Tip 3 Examples:
- Invest in automated packaging equipment that can efficiently package frozen food products, reducing the need for manual labor and increasing output.
- Utilize bulk packaging for items with consistent shapes and sizes to speed up the packaging process and reduce materials and labor costs.
- Train packaging staff in efficient techniques, such as using appropriate-sized boxes and minimizing excess packaging materials, to reduce waste and save on costs.
